Dromerige liedjes over zingende walvissen\, het waaien van de wind\, een oude man met een jonge jenever en dromen over hoe het is om een wolk te zijn. \n\nDrawing by Jonathan Pieter Post-Uiterweer. \nEmerging in the 1920s\, Rebetiko tells stories of the rural exodus and Greeks uprooted during the Greco-Turkish War’s 1922 population exchange. The merging of cultures resulted in a musical cross-fertilization that rapidly spread through the burgeoning suburbs of Athens\, Thessaloniki\, and Piraeus. Rebetiko lyrics touch upon themes of exile\, heartbreak\, suffering\, and social exclusion. Under the dictatorship of Ioannis Metaxas\, Rebetiko was branded as immoral\, and its proponents (rebetes) were imprisoned\, instruments were smashed\, and songs were censored. Despite all of this\, Rebetiko flourished\, was extensively recorded\, and is nowpopular once more\, with its themes remaining highly relevant today. \nIn the summer of 2022\, Méla (voice) and Johannes (lavta/bouzouki) delved deep into the soul of Rebetiko at Music Village\, Agios Lavrentios\, Greece. They now regularly jam with the Aman Molli open collective workshop at Joes Garage. This evening\, Elèni (ud\, voice)\, Anastasis (guitar) and Giannis (baglamas) will join us. We invite you all to join us and embrace the spirit of the rebetes. DESCRIPTION:Dok night with … \nSymbiopsychotaxicinema in the Dokzaal \nSOY CUBA   1964\n(I am Cuba)\nDirected by Mikhail Kalatozov\n141 minutes\nIn Spanish with English subtitles \n“Don’t avert your eyes. Look! I am Cuba. For you\, I am the casino\, the bar\, hotels and brothels. But the hands of these children and old people are also me!” – Yevgeni Yevtushenko \nThis unique collaboration between Russian director Mikhail Kalatozov (The Cranes are Flying)\, and poet Yevgeni Yevtushenko dramatizes the conditions that led to the 1959 Cuban revolution. Originally made in 1964\, it was re-released in 1995 through the combined efforts of Martin Scorsese and Francis Ford Coppola. It has some of the most amazing cinematography in the history of cinema. \nI Am Cuba is set in the late 1950s when a bunch of students\, workers\, and peasants organized to overthrow the corrupt regime of dictator Fulgencio Batista. The film is divided into four sequences. The first depicts the American gambling casinos and brothels in Havana. The next part shows a farmer burning his sugar cane when he learns he is going to lose his land to the American United Fruit company. Another part describes the suppression of students and dissenters at Havana University\, and the final sequence shows how government bombing of mountain fields induced farmers to join with the rebels in the mountains. The final scene is a march into Havana to proclaim the revolution. This film has become a classic in film history\, and what makes it so great is that it is not only revolutionary in its theme\, but also in its wonderful incandescent style. The narration was written by Russian poet Yevgeni Yevtushenko. \nPhotographed in black and white and using acrobatic camerawork\, some of the shots and distorted camera angles are so staggering they are virtually unbelievable. In one sequence\, the camera lifts off from a hotel rooftop\, takes in the Havana skyline\, descends several floors\, winds its way through the poolside party-goers\, and then takes you for a swim in the pool in one continuous shot. (Paul Thomas Anderson loved this shot so much he made a tribute to it in Boogie Nights). Audacious and imaginative\, I Am Cuba is a revelation. DESCRIPTION:This film coming out of Cuba is a full-force blast against colonial slavery\, the hypocrisies of capitalism and the church. The angle is surrealist\, and the spirit is imaginary despite it being a razor-sharp social critique. It was directed by Cuba’s most prolific filmmaker Tomás Gutiérrez Alea (Fresa y chocolate). In a way\, many of his movies are about striking a balance between the individual and the collective. He was a radical film director who always questioned every institutionalized system\, it didn’t matter if it was a political system or a standardized formula of filmmaking. For this movie he cited Bertolt Brecht and Sergei Eisenstein as key influences\, and the focus of this flick is based on real events adapted from historical documents. \nWhat’s the story? One day a wealthy landlord gets drunk\, and since it’s Easter week\, he gathers twelve of his black slaves into his château\, and goes about staging the last supper of Christ. Along the way the slave-apostles are allowed to eat as much as they want from the banquet table\, as the slave-owner talks of charity and forgiveness. He also pontificates with arrogance about humility and the need for one to humbly accept one’s place in life. I will of course let the rest of the movie unfold for itself. It could be considered just a black comedy\, if it wasn’t for its barbed insights and more than a few hard punches along the way. It’s got that biting humor that can be found in Monty Python or Luis Buñuel. And just as with both of those references\, the film isn’t one-sided\, but also questions on a deeper level complicated issues about what is really freedom and what is really slavery. \nA film about the slave revolts\, balancing seriousness and absurdity. The film is broken into four segments—Ash Wednesday\, Maundy Thursday\, Good Friday and culminating on Easter Sunday. DESCRIPTION:ERIK FENS: DRIE TENTOONSTELLINGEN \nDe Amsterdamse kunstenaar Erik Fens (1949) is ooit de metaverzamelaar van Nederland genoemd: iemand die verzamelingen verzamelt en daar kunst van maakt. In de maand mei worden in Amsterdam gelijktijdig drie tentoonstellingen aan zijn werk gewijd. \nDe Encyclopedie van de Wereld volgens Erik Fens zal worden tentoongesteld in Plantage Dok aan de Plantage Doklaan 8 in Amsterdam op 3\, 4 en 5 mei a.s..  \nOp 3 mei wordt de tentoonstelling geopend met een openingswoord van schrijver Matthijs van Boxsel om 16.30\, gevolgd; de openingstijden op de andere dagen zijn van 13.00 tot 17.00 uur.  \nOp zondag 5 mei is er om 17.00 uur een optreden van Luc Ex/The Philosopher. \nVan 3 mei t/m 26 zal tegelijkertijd een tentoonstelling getiteld De verzamelkunst van Erik Fens te zien zijn in Galerie Weerdruk aan het Entrepotdok 42A. Hier vindt op 26 mei ook de finissage van het Fens-project plaats. \nTenslotte: in het atrium van het dr. Sarphatihuis aan de Roetersstraat 2 worden foto’s tentoongesteld die door Joost Pollmann zijn gemaakt in de vroegere woning van Erik Fens\, waar al zijn verzamelingen waren uitgestald. Te zien van 3 t/m 26 mei\, van 09.00 tot 17.00 uur op weekdagen. \nErik Fens verzamelde dingen die bepaald niet iedereen verzamelt: afgesleten zeepjes\, eenzame handschoenen\, foto’s van staatshoofden die kinderen optillen\, vorken die hij tot vogel omboog\, kapotte autospiegels\, ansichtkaarten met parkbankjes\, sculpturen die hij maakte van gedroogde fruitschillen\, bonbonnières met bladvormen\, vlinders die uit pornobladen zijn geknipt\, etcetera.  \nZijn magnum opus is De Encyclopedie van de Wereld volgens Erik Fens\, een collectie van ongeveer 600 albums vol thematisch geordende knipsels en krantenkoppen\, waaraan Fens dertig jaar heeft gewerkt. Zijn encyclopedie bevat een hallucinerende hoeveelheid visuele en verbale vondsten die hij heeft gehaald uit reclamefolders\, kunsttijdschriften\, kranten en ansichtkaartenalbums. Probably the most progressive\, exciting\, intriguing pianist in the world Craig Taborn performs an always thrilling soloset. Also on the bill solo’s of two of the biggest improvising talents around: Alistair Payne (trumpet) and Lucija Gregov (cello). \n  \n  \nCRAIG TABORN \nNew York pianist Craig Taborn consistently captivates audiences with his performances. Fans of jazz\, contemporary classical\, and electronic music admire his detailed exploration of the piano’s sound. Especially since his solo album Avenging Angel\, he’s been recognized as one of the best jazz pianists alive by The New York Times\, de Volkskrant\, and more. Ten years after this landmark solo album\, Taborn released a second\, Shadow Play\, on ECM Records\, recorded live at the Mozart-Saal of the Wiener Konzerthaus. Taborn gained recognition through collaborations with James Carter and Roscoe Mitchell\, and he’s worked with peers like Vijay Iyer\, Chris Potter\, and Dave King\, drummer for The Bad Plus. \n  \nLUCIJA GREGOV \nLucija Gregov is a cellist\, improviser\, and sound artist whose work describes and explores new sonic landscapes\, integrating analogue synthesizers and field recordings into her compositions along the way. By engaging in interdisciplinary and often community-oriented work\, she pushes traditional cello boundaries\, creating a dynamic approach to her improvisation and sound art. \n  \nALISTAIR PAYNE \nAlistair Payne is a prominent figure in the Dutch jazz scene. Originally from Scotland\, the trumpeter operates beyond established norms. His use of extended techniques is a natural part of his playing\, where he embraces both physical and mental challenges. DE AVOND IS GRATIS\, MAAR RESERVEREN IS VERPLICHT! \nTickets om een plekje te reserveren kan je hier vinden: https://www.animalrightsshop.nl/a-88481560 \n————————————————————————— \n Ook dit jaar moeten de ganzen in Nederland er weer aan geloven. Niet enkel aan het gebruikelijke afschot of het verjagen\, maar ook aan de terugkerende vergassingen.\nSoms met wel duizend tegelijk\, worden deze gevoelige watervogels in een fuik bijeen gedreven en om het leven gebracht door CO2 gas.\nIn de periode dat de vergassingen plaatsvinden\, van mei tot en met juli\, zijn de meeste ganzen in de rui. Hierdoor kunnen ze niet wegvliegen en zijn ze extra kwetsbaar. \nAl in 2008 stelde de Partij voor de Dieren vragen in de Tweede Kamer over de ganzenvergassingen\, die sinds 2004 regelmatig worden uitgevoerd in Nederland.\nSinds 2015 voert Animal Rights actie tegen ganzenvergassingen.
